Visualizzazione dei risultati da 1 a 7 su 7
  1. #1
    Utente di HTML.it
    Registrato dal
    Apr 2003
    Messaggi
    1,413

    controllo data problematico...

    devo controlla che la data inserita dall'utente sia inserita o no nella text ed inserirla nel datbse

    Vi posto il codice poi spiego:

    If Text13.Text <> "" Then
    DataCorretta = Text13.Text & "/" & Text14.Text & "/" & Text15.Text
    Else
    DataCorretta = ""
    End If


    Il fatto è che se l'utente iserisce la data, tutto funziona, se no mi dice:

    Tipi di dati non corrispondenti al criterio

    Nel database il campo DataUtente è di tipo data...
    Quindi non capisco se inserisce la data tuto è ok, se non va in crisi...
    Dove sbaglio???
    grazie a tutti. ale

  2. #2
    Il problema è l'incopatibilità tra i dati che vuoi salvare e quelli che il database può ricevere.
    Sul db hai specificato che il campo deve essere di tipo Data di conseguenza non puoi tentare di salvarci un valore di tipo String.
    Il fatto che se l'utente inserisce la data questa viene salvata sul db, dipende dal fatto che esistono delle Conversioni di tipi intrinseche, ovvero, la data inserita dall'utente sotto forma di Stringa viene automaticamente salvata come tipo dato Data.

    05.08.2005 - by alka
    Auguri all'angelo custode dei moderatori.

  3. #3
    a me non sembra una cosa difficile da capire se vb6 sul titolo si scrive vb6 se vb.net si scrive vb.net sono un genio io che lo capisco o avete dei problemi voi
    Vascello fantasma dei mentecatti nonchè baronetto della scara corona alcolica, piccolo spuccello di pezza dislessico e ubriaco- Colui che ha modificato l'orribile scritta - Gran Evacuatore Mentecatto - Tristo Mietitore Mentecatto chi usa uTonter danneggia anche te

  4. #4
    Utente di HTML.it
    Registrato dal
    Apr 2003
    Messaggi
    1,413
    e quindi l'unica soluzione quale searebbe???

  5. #5
    Originariamente inviato da alexinside83
    e quindi l'unica soluzione quale searebbe???
    le soluzioni sono due, a mio parere:
    - costringi l'utente ad inserire una data, magari utilizzando un MaskEditBox o un DataPicker
    - modifichi il tipo di dato sul database facendolo diventare String, così da poter salvare anche valori vuoti laddove l'untente non dovesse inserire una data.

    05.08.2005 - by alka
    Auguri all'angelo custode dei moderatori.

  6. #6
    Utente di HTML.it
    Registrato dal
    Apr 2003
    Messaggi
    1,413
    Ok...capito...
    Ah LadyBlu volevo ringraziarti perchè è da ieri che mi stai dando ottimi consigli e aiuti su VB...
    Essendo un principiante mi sa che ti disturberò ancora...

    Grazie.

    E poi una cosa...in internet si trova una buona guida (quella di HTML.it non e male pero volevo qualcosa di piu approfondito) o dei buoni tutorial su VisualBasic soprattutto per quel che riguarda l'interazione con i Database???

    Ale

  7. #7
    Originariamente inviato da alexinside83
    Ok...capito...
    Ah LadyBlu volevo ringraziarti perchè è da ieri che mi stai dando ottimi consigli e aiuti su VB...
    Essendo un principiante mi sa che ti disturberò ancora...

    Grazie.
    Ma figurati, è un piacere poter essere d'aiuto agli altri
    E poi una cosa...in internet si trova una buona guida (quella di HTML.it non e male pero volevo qualcosa di piu approfondito) o dei buoni tutorial su VisualBasic soprattutto per quel che riguarda l'interazione con i Database???

    Ale
    Prova a vedere qui: http://forum.html.it/forum/showthrea...hreadid=214612
    è il link alle pillole, il 3D in rilievo nel forum di Programmazione.


    05.08.2005 - by alka
    Auguri all'angelo custode dei moderatori.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.